COLORADO SPRINGS, Colo. (KOAA) — The Colorado Springs Police Department (CSPD) has released new information on an officer-involved shooting from mid-November, where two people were shot and injured.
Around 11:30 p.m. on Thursday, November 13, CSPD responded to a burglary call in the 500 block of South Nevada Avenue, which is located near Memorial Park.
According to CSPD, the caller said someone had broken in, a fight ensued, and the burglar threatened to return to the home with a gun. When the victim called, they said that the burglar had come back and was banging on the door, potentially with a weapon.
When police arrived, they didn't see a disturbance and began walking towards the caller's room, where he came out from behind a locked hallway security door.
